Exploring AI Trends in 2026: Innovations Every African Business Needs to Know

AI policy and governance for Africa discussion in an online podcast setting.

The Emerging Landscape of AI in 2026: What Business Owners Need to Know

As we usher in 2026, a new chapter in artificial intelligence (AI) is beginning to unfold. The recent podcast episode titled The new AI race: Enterprise innovation in 2026 provides critical insights into the significant shifts currently shaping the AI landscape. Hosted by Tim Hwang, this discussion brings together experts who analyze the evolving role of AI in business, particularly for African business owners navigating these changes.

In The new AI race: Enterprise innovation in 2026, the discussion dives into the future outlook of AI, exploring key insights that sparked deeper analysis on our end.

OpenAI's New Moves: Ads in ChatGPT and What It Means for Trust

The announcement by OpenAI regarding the introduction of ads in ChatGPT has sparked a vital conversation about trust and economic sustainability in AI products. For African business owners, this means that as AI tools become commercialized, transparency will be essential in maintaining consumer trust. Understanding how these changes impact user experience will be vital for businesses looking to leverage AI tools effectively.

The Rise of Claude Code: A Game-Changer for Software Development

The discovery and rapid popularity of Claude Code marks an exciting moment in AI-driven software development. Dubbed the 'agentic coding' revolution, Claude Code is transforming how developers create software, pushing towards a more innovative approach. For tech enthusiasts and educators within Africa, keeping up with these innovations may open new educational avenues and business models that emphasize creativity and efficiency.

Business Intelligence: Insights from IBM’s Enterprise 2030 Report

The Institute for Business Value's Enterprise in 2030 report reveals crucial shifts in how executives are planning on utilizing AI. Rather than merely focusing on efficiency, the emphasis will be on fostering innovation. This change is especially relevant for African business owners, who must stay agile to an evolving economic landscape dominated by technological advancements. Understanding such trends allows businesses to align their strategies with future market demands.

The Future of Agent APIs and the Role of Open Responses

Hugging Face has recently launched Open Responses, a new standard for agent APIs that promise to reshape AI development. This introduction raises critical questions about transparency and control, which are paramount for policymakers and community members in Africa as AI governance comes into focus. With the growing use of AI technologies, ensuring that ethical implications and governance frameworks are addressed will be essential for sustainable growth.

This has sparked deeper analysis on our part regarding its implications for African businesses. What is Federated Learning? Federated learning allows algorithms to learn from decentralized data sources while preserving data privacy. Unlike traditional machine learning, where data needs to be collected in a central location, federated learning enables each participating device to train the model locally. This means that insights can be gained without compromising personal data or violating privacy regulations. The Role of Encrypted AI Agents Alongside federated learning, encrypted AI agents utilize advanced encryption technologies, such as homomorphic encryption, to further enhance data security. This method allows computations to be performed on encrypted data, ensuring that even if data is intercepted, it remains unreadable. This level of security is particularly significant in The African context, where data breaches can lead to severe reputational and financial repercussions. Understanding AI-Generated Phishing Attacks AI phishing attacks leverage machine learning to produce realistic and convincing messages that can deceive even the most cautious users. Unlike traditional methods which generally rely on poorly crafted emails, these newer approaches utilize data from social media, emails, and other connected platforms to tailor messages that feel personal and directed. This enhanced personalization can manipulate user emotions, making them more likely to interact with potentially malicious links or attachments. Why AI Phishing is a Game Changer The implications of AI in phishing are vast and concerning. For one, the ability to automate the creation of these phish increases the volume and frequency of attacks. Cybercriminals can target more users simultaneously, drastically expanding the reach and potential effectiveness of their efforts. Additionally, the sophistication of these attacks makes traditional security solutions and user education if not obsolete, at least significantly less effective. Safeguarding Against AI Phishing As individuals and organizations recognize the gravity of this situation, enhancing cybersecurity measures becomes imperative. Here are several proactive steps to mitigate risks: Implement Advanced Email Filters: Organizations should invest in advanced email security systems that use machine learning algorithms to detect and quarantine suspicious messages. User Education: Conduct regular training sessions for employees and community members on the latest phishing techniques and how to recognize anomalous communication. Multi-factor Authentication: Encourage the adoption of multi-factor authentication across all platforms to decrease the chances of unauthorized access, even if credentials are compromised. Regular Software Updates: Ensure all systems are consistently updated to protect against vulnerabilities that phishing attacks could exploit. The Shift from Tabletop Exercises to Cyber Range Training Experts argue that typical tabletop exercises do not engage the complexities of real-world attacks. Cyber range training bridges this gap. By simulating real cyberattack scenarios, participants can practice their responses in a high-pressure environment. This not only builds confidence but enhances critical decision-making skills when unexpected situations arise. Such training is essential, especially in African nations looking to bolster their defenses against increasingly sophisticated threats. The Importance of Realistic, Immersive Training Even in the age of AI, human adaptability is vital. Businesses that invest in realistic, immersive training empower their teams to handle the pressure of true incident response scenarios. Unlike conventional training sessions that often present a sanitized version of challenges, immersive training provides a fuller picture of potential cyber threats, allowing employees to develop the muscle memory necessary to respond effectively.
